Miracle on 34th Street

  • Log in or register to post comments

In the bustling atmosphere of New York during the Christmas season, an elderly man named Kris Kringle is appointed as the new Santa Claus for a famous department store. However, this Santa has a little problem: he is convinced that he really is the genuine Santa. As the children and adults in the store fall in love with his unparalleled Christmas spirit, the skepticism of the adults starts to grow, including that of the store's skeptical manager, who sees Kris as a threat to his own sales methods.

The story takes a turn when the young and pragmatic mother of a girl named Susan decides that she doesn’t want her daughter to have illusions about Santa Claus. But Kris, with his charisma and sweetness, manages to touch Susan's heart and rekindle the Christmas magic that she had lost. The situation becomes critical when a group of people begins to question Kris’s sanity, taking his case to court.

With the help of a lawyer who is also a skeptic, they embark on a legal battle that will challenge what it truly means to believe. Amid a series of charming and human twists, Kris must prove that not only reality but also faith can be born in the most unexpected places. The film serves as an eternal reminder of the importance of belief, hope, and the true spirit of Christmas.
